A few months ago girls were posting colours as their facebook statuses. The colours represented bra colours, and it made it onto the news. So NOW we're trying to possibly get it on the news again, but the big perk is that we are trying to get all the guys confused. Mission accomplished.

I'm not sure why some people are offended by this. It's like a viral advertisement becauseOctober is breast cancer awareness month. Everyone asks "Why is this so-and-so's status?" and it gets them talking about breast cancer. Sure, most conversations probably end after "it's a viral campaign for breast cancer awareness", but who knows where those other conversations go. Not everyone has the money or resources to donate money to the breast cancer campaign, so I think these little Facebook statuses are a good way to spread the word.
The bra colour statuses happened last October as well.
